Understanding the Core Layers of Web Development

Web development is generally categorized into three distinct pillars: front-end, back-end, and database management. The front-end, or client-side, is what your users directly interact with in their browsers. It involves utilizing languages like HTML, CSS, and modern JavaScript frameworks to create responsive, accessible, and visually compelling interfaces that transition smoothly across mobile and desktop devices.

The back-end, or server-side, acts as the engine room of your application. This is where business logic, server configuration, and API connections reside. By leveraging powerful server-side languages—such as Python, Node.js, or PHP—developers ensure that data processed from the front-end is secure, validated, and stored efficiently. Without a cohesive link between these layers, even the most attractive website will fail to deliver the functionality users expect.

Integrating Automation and Workflow Efficiency

Modern web development is increasingly centered around automation. By integrating Continuous Integration and Continuous Deployment (CI/CD) pipelines, development teams can automate the testing and deployment process. This minimizes the risk of human error and ensures that new updates are delivered to the end user with high reliability and zero downtime.

Workflow automation extends beyond the technical deployment. It also involves connecting your web application with other business tools, such as CRMs, email marketing platforms, and analytics dashboards. When your web front-end automatically syncs data with your internal business tools, you eliminate manual entry and gain a clear, transparent view of how your digital assets are performing in real-time.

Prioritizing Security and Data Reliability

In an era of increasing cyber threats, security cannot be an afterthought. Developers must adhere to secure coding practices, such as data encryption, protection against SQL injection, and consistent patch management. A reliable web development strategy treats security as a living process rather than a static configuration, requiring regular audits and updates to address emerging vulnerabilities.

Reliability is equally crucial to maintain user trust. High-quality hosting, CDNs, and robust database backups ensure that your platforms remain accessible even during peak traffic periods. A professional approach to development mitigates downtime risks and ensures that your brand maintains a reputation for stability, which is essential for both customer retention and growth.
